6 -6 Properties of Kites and Trapezoids s Holt Geometry g e Le gl an Leg angle s A trapezoid is a quadrilateral with at least one pair of parallel sides. Each of the parallel sides is called a base. The nonparallel sides are called legs. Base angles of a trapezoid are two consecutive angles whose common side is a base.

6 -6 Properties of Kites and Trapezoids Properties of a Trapezoid 1. It is a Quadrilateral 2. It has at least one pair of opposite sides parallel 3. It has supplementary “leg angles” Holt Geometry

6 -6 Properties of Kites and Trapezoids If the legs of a trapezoid are congruent, the trapezoid is an isosceles trapezoid. The legs of a trapezoid are the nonparallel sides The following theorems state the properties of isosceles trapezoids. Holt Geometry

6 -6 Properties of Kites and Trapezoids Properties of an Isosceles Trapezoid 1. It is a quadrilateral 2. It is a trapezoid 3. It has congruent legs 4. It has congruent base angles 5. It has congruent diagonals Holt Geometry

6 -6 Properties of Kites and Trapezoids The midsegment of a trapezoid is the segment whose endpoints are the midpoints of the legs. Holt Geometry
